Three: Surgeon Lieutenant C. H. Savory, Royal Navy

1914-15 Star (Surg., R.N.); British War and Victory Medals (Surg. Lt., R.N.) mounted as worn; together with a mounted set of three miniature dress medals - the British War Medal bearing 5 clasps, North Sea 1914, Dogger bank 24 Jan’15, North Sea 1915, North Sea 1916, North Sea 1917, full-size medals with some edge bruising, very fine (6) £120-160

Charles Harley Savory gained a B.A. at Cambridge, 1912. Trained in Medicine at Cambridge and St. Bartholomew’s; M.R.C.S. Eng., L.R.C.O. Lond. 1915; registered as a Medical Practitioner, 5 May 1915. Appointed Surgeon Lieutenant 15 April 1915; Surgeon Lieutenant Commander in June 1926 and Surgeon Commander in June 1932. Placed on the Retired List at his own request on 1 September 1938 and still on the Retired List in 1951. He died on 28 February 1956. With some copied research.
